Local Content - Storage Space, Folder Structure and CNN

New to Channels and love it so far.

First. I have all of my movies and TV shows in Plex. My location structure is /volume1/PlexContent/Movies
/volume1/PlexContent/TV Shows
/volume1/PlexContent/Personal Videos and so on.

Unless I'm missing something, Channels doesn't let you drill down past the root folder (PlexContent) to add TV Shows for example. When I select PlexContent it won't let me go below that. I don't want to have to redo my entire Plex library list. Is there a way around this?

Second.. When 'importing' media like movies to Channels, does it just create a path to the existing media on the server or does it actually import a physical copy of the media onto the same server?

Third. I added Sling as a source. CNN is missing. CNN says they are TVE with partner companies. I assume since they are on Sling that Sling is a partner. Anyone know of a fix for this? Thanks.

My guess is you need to give the channels user permission to your PlexConnect so it can see the contents

You were correct. ChannelsDVR had no permissions to Plex. I gave it Read\Write and still can't see the folders.

Found it in Shared folder. System internal. Channels can see all the folders now.

That doesn't necessarily mean that Sling offers TVE support for CNN. From Sling's own support article on TVE, it looks like CNN is not available.
